平时用xcode开发 游戏逻辑用lua 每次修改lua想看结果的时候,都需要重新run项目,浪费太多时间。
我的想法是在项目页面直接设置一个按钮 点击后用脚本或其他将新资源拷贝到当前模拟器目录,直接可以看到修改效果。
不知道这种思路可否实现?
可以,参考热更新的实现方案
恩 确实可以 已经搞定了 因为lua将文件加载后是放在package.loaded下的 所以将package.loaded下对应文件删掉,然后将项目中的lua文件拷贝到模拟器中对应路径 再次操作时,加载的就是新的lua文件了 。